ATCCF launches new website
The Australasian TETRA & Critical Communications Forum has launched an updated website, with a cleaner, easier-to-use interface for those seeking information and resources.
The ATCCF is the local chapter of The Critical Communication Association (TCCA), which was formerly known as the TETRA and Critical Communications Association.
The ATCCF advocates on behalf of mission- and business-critical stakeholders in respect to TETRA and other standardised narrowband and broadband wireless communication technologies.
The Forum’s overall aim is to ensure standards are established so that stakeholder and professional user requirements are adequately addressed.
The TCCA has more than 130 member organisations globally, and has been primarily responsible for driving the ETSI TETRA open standard, including interoperability compliance testing of manufacturers thereby establishing a multivendor ecosystem.
The TCCA also participates in the MCPTT interoperability testing of critical broadband (LTE) with ETSI and 3GPP members.
